Hi,
Because of the C++ ABI transition, ghc6 needs to be rebuild
against the new libgmp3c2. This however requires a manual
bootstrap because all build dependencies can't be installed.
We're however lucky that the old and new libgmp3 are compatible
and nothing is using any C++. This allows an
